How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Bellevue?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Bellevue Studio Apartments | $1,597 | $1,090 | $3,085 |
Bellevue 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,607 | $825 | $4,158 |
Bellevue 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,847 | $1,130 | $4,715 |
Bellevue 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,160 | $1,207 | $8,220 |
Bellevue 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,778 | $1,545 | $6,210 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Bellevue
How much are Studio apartments in Bellevue?
There are currently 11 Studio Apartments in Bellevue with rent ranges from $1,090 to $3,085 with an average price of $1,597.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Bellevue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Bellevue ranges from $825 to $4,158 with an average monthly rent of $1,607.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Bellevue c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Bellevue range from $1,130 to $4,715.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,847.
How expensive are Bellevue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 47 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Bellevue on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,207 to $8,220 - averaging $2,160 for the location.
